Luxurious Accommodation with Stunning Views
Nestled in San Leonardello, Puleera Boutique Hotel offers a charming stay in a historic building. Enjoy the serene inner courtyard and quiet street views, just 28 km from Taormina Cable Car - Mazzaro Station.
Modern Amenities and Comfort
The recently renovated bed and breakfast boasts air-conditioned units with flat-screen TVs, private bathrooms, and some with mountain or garden-view balconies. Guests can indulge in free WiFi, parking, and a delectable buffet breakfast each morning.
Relaxation and Recreation
Unwind by the pool with a view, join on-site yoga classes, or let the kids enjoy indoor and outdoor play areas. Explore the area with packed lunches for day trips or opt for a cycling adventure arranged by the hotel.

When traveling with pets, please note that an extra charge of 30 EURO per pet, per night applies. Please note that a maximum of 1 pet is allowed.
Please note that the Magnola room is only accessible by stairs. There are stairs to go up to the attic.
Children aged 0–3 years incur an additional charge of 20 euro per night, children aged 4–11 years incur an additional charge of 60 euro and children aged 12–18 years, incur an additional charge of 80 euro per night.
We do not have a restaurant on site open every day.
It is possible to arrange private dinners or join the dinners organized for all hotel guests, only upon request or invitation. We usually arrange one or more dinners during the week, so that every guest can enjoy the experience.
Should you wish to dine at the hotel every day, or for a special occasion, please contact us in advance.
A pizza delivery service or light dinner for late arrivals is available every day.
